Transaction df1dce81abb724fc8add5a60b0adc414f8876c8290311caaf379270371505196
1 Input
1 Outputs
- df1dce81abb724fc8add5a60b0adc414f8876c8290311caaf379270371505196:0
value 202450
address 18TNJsWY7JRGQndUNrp3u4oEYvUgwUEabP